📝 Description: Dr. John Dee's Spiritual Diary (1583-1608): Second Edition

In this updated edition of a classic John Dee resource, Dr. Stephen Skinner has added more than 100 pages of translated text so those who don't know Latin can read the fascinating chronicle of Enochian magick from beginning to end entirely in English. With an 8" x 10" trim size--decreased from the first edition's large-size folio format--this exceptional second edition will be a welcome addition to the enthusiast's shelves. This edition retains the impeccable scholarship of the first edition, which was the first corrected, updated, reader-friendly version of A True & Faithful Relation of what passed for many Years between Dr. John Dee... and some Spirits, transcribed and prefaced by Meric Casaubon in 1659. This edition also retains the detailed introduction, appendices, extensive footnotes, supplementary texts, additional illustrations, Dee timeline, and much more. This is the second edition of the corrected, reorganized, fully annotated book of Dr. John Dee's fascinating diaries and writings, which chronicle in stunning first-person detail Dee's invocation of the angels and the reception of their Enochian system of magick, his experiments in alchemy, and experiences in the courts of the crowned heads of Europe.

🎯 Key themes and symbolism

Direct Angelic Communication

This diary provides an extraordinary, firsthand account of Dr. Dee's séances and dialogues with celestial beings. It documents the methods, challenges, and revelations received, offering a unique window into how Renaissance mystics sought to bridge the earthly and divine realms through direct spiritual contact and scrying.

The Enochian System

At the heart of Dee's spiritual work lies the complex Enochian magical system, supposedly dictated by angels themselves. The book chronicles its complete unfolding, from the initial reception of its alphabet and language to its intricate structure and purposes, presenting an invaluable primary source for students of ceremonial magic.

Renaissance Esotericism

More than just a magical text, this diary immerses the reader in the intellectual and spiritual climate of the late European Renaissance. It reveals how figures like Dee integrated science, philosophy, theology, and occult practices into a unified worldview, showcasing the era's multifaceted approach to knowledge and the universe.

📜 Historical context

John Dee stood at the crossroads of science and magic during the Elizabethan era, a polymath whose work blended astronomy, navigation, and rigorous spiritual exploration. His angelic communications and the development of Enochian magic represent a pivotal moment in Western esotericism, influencing countless magical traditions that followed and shaping the perception of ceremonial magic for centuries.
